Iwata Sekka and Yuu Aoki’s Kabushigaisha Magi-Lumière (Magilumiere Magical Girls Inc) ended last Wednesday. The 160th chapter marked the end of its four year run. Sekka and Aoki began serializing the manga on the Shounen Jump+ website in October 2021. Shueisha published the 17th volume on June 4 (pictured right). VIZ Media licensed the manga

California police are investigating an apparent double homicide after a couple was found fatally shot in their home on Monday. Unidentified sources told TMZ that “American Idol” music supervisor Robin Kaye and her husband, Thomas Deluca, were found dead at their Encino home during a welfare check.
